I wipe the sweat off my forehead with the back of my hand. “What will I be doing?”
“We’re here,” Blossom announces as she hurries toward me. She’s holding hands with an adorable little girl while Dakota trails behind her, pushing a baby stroller.
“Holy mermaids!” I squeal. “Is this Pearl and Mira?”
Dakota and Rhett are fostering the two children. There’s a whole story about Dakota wanting to foster children since shegrew up in care but I don’t know the details since Dakota never told me and I ignore gossip as much as possible.
“This is Pearl,” Blossom says, and the little girl hides behind her leg. “She’s a bit shy.”
Kai kneels in front of Blossom. “But she’s not shy with her favorite uncle.”
“Uncle Kai!” Pearl throws herself into his arms. He lifts her and flings her in the air.
“Kai,” Dakota growls. “What did I say about throwing my daughter?”
Kai rests Pearl on his hip. “She loves it.” Pearl giggles. She’s adorable.
Kai appears comfortable with a child on his hip. As if he does this all the time. I bet he’d make a great dad. He’d be the goofy dad who the child runs to when I get mad at her.
Whoa. Hold the dolphins! I am not having children with Kai. We’re barely dating. But a baby with his blue eyes would be the most adorable baby in the world.
Stop it. My hormones must be out of whack. I inhale a deep breath and get myself under control.
“Do you want to meet Mira?” Dakota asks as she lifts the baby out of the stroller.
I immediately steal the baby from her. “She’s adorable, Dakota.”
“She’s my sister,” Pearl says.
“You’re very lucky to have a sister,” I tell her.
Kai tickles her. “Brothers are better.”
“Uh oh,” Blossom says. “You’re getting baby fever.”
I snort. “I am not getting baby fever.”
I glance over at Kai to see his reaction.I wouldn’t mind,he mouths to me.
I ignore him. He’s crazy. “Do you want to hold your niece, Zane?”
He flashes a smile but it doesn’t hide the panic in his gaze. “I’m good. Mira looks happy with you. I should get going.” He scrambles away as fast as he can without breaking into a run.
Dakota frowns at him. I don’t blame her. An uncle should want to cuddle his niece whenever possible.
“What are you up to today?” I ask Blossom.
“We’re here to pick you up.”
“Pick me up?” I motion to my booth. “I’m not going anywhere.”
“I’m working for you today,” Kai says.
“Can I help?” Pearl asks.
He tweaks her nose. “Not this time, baby girl. But you’re going to have a fun day with your mom and Blossom and Harper.”
“Is Harper your girlfriend?”
